REMOTE LOGIN
Refers to the capability of a network user to access databases and software on other computers, possibly computers linked on the Internet in remote parts of the globe. (See also Telnet and FTP)
Operating on a remote computer, using a protocol over a computer network, as though locally attached. See also: Telnet.
It is possible to login to a remote computer by using an application program based on TELNET-a terminal emulation protocol made for this purpose.The user can enter commands on a keyboard and access files etc. On a remote computer that may be located anywhere in the world.
